Citizen Science-Based Colonial Waterbird Monitoring 2015 Nesting Summary

This report conveys the results of the 2015 nesting waterbird monitoring program, led by the San Francisco Bay Bird Observatory.

Managed Pond Waterbird Surveys September 2013 - August 2014

This report serves as a data summary and coarse-scale assessment of waterbird and water quality monitoring efforts at Alviso, Eden Landing, Coyote Hills, Dumbarton, Mowry and Ravenswood pond complexes in the South San Francisco Bay.
